Hello,

I have a problem with my internship report that I can't resolve.

My list of illustrations duplicates the entries and my captions have gigantic numbers.

Hello.

I had to give up my attempts to correct ...

I really don’t understand how you arrived at this result!
But there are plenty of anomalies, like on page 7 where you have a single caption "Illustration 1" for 2 images, followed by the caption "Illustration 13" at the bottom of page 8, followed by "Illustration 32" and "Illustration 51" on page 9, before jumping to "Illustration 66" and "Illustration 67" on page 10.
The photos and images on pages 14 and beyond are not captioned ...
No wonder Word is confused!

If I were you, I would make a copy of my report, remove all the captions, and redo them from scratch by letting the References/Insert Caption tool do its job automatically; then I would run the Insert Table of Illustrations tool again to see if the result is any better.

Yeah, it's a bit of a mess because I've tried a lot of manipulations but I haven't gotten anywhere. I'm already using these tools to create my captions and my table, but I don't get the issue here. I've also tried deleting them all, but it didn't change anything.

So I replaced "illustration" with "figure," it's a bit of a patch-up but it works, so I'll settle for that.
